None have captured the unique beauty and wildlife of British Columbia’s Great Bear Rainforest like acclaimed photographer Ian McAllister.

A resident and long-time conservationist of the unique coastal wilderness, McAllister has intimately documented the region and its iconic species, like the spirit bear, for over 25 years. Much of the landscape, McAllister explains, renowned for its particular biodiversity, including intricate networks of salmon, bears and wolves, is now endangered as energy projects threaten to transform the very existence of the ecosystem.
